Episode 28 of The Webinar Marketing Podcast dives into the surprising impact of webinar start time on both registration rates and live attendance. Lucas and Luna analyze data from a real-world A/B test of 3,200 registrants across three different start times: 10 AM PT, 1 PM PT, and 4 PM PT. They break down how the 1 PM slot drove 22% higher attendance than the 4 PM slot, but the 10 AM slot had the lowest registration conversion. The hosts discuss the trade-off between convenience for different time zones and the psychology of scheduling for busy professionals. They also cover how to use registration data to optimize timing for your audience and why testing multiple times can boost overall webinar performance.
